iMile API Carrier Integration and Tracking with ClickPost
Streamline iMile shipping operations with ClickPost's unified logistics platform for real-time tracking, automated workflows, and improved delivery visibility.
Trusted by 450+ global brands
Benefits of Connecting with iMile through ClickPost
Connecting iMile with ClickPost enables brands to achieve:
- 40% reduction in RTOs with automated NDR management and delivery exception handling.
- 47% higher NPS by improving the post-purchase customer experience.
- 31% faster deliveries through intelligent carrier allocation and performance monitoring.
Check the integration library
| Partner ID | Order Creation | Cancellation | Tracking via Polling | Tracking via Webhook | Proof of Delivery (POD) | Non Delivery Report (NDR) | Create Pickup Request | AWB Generation Flow | Label Generation | Country | |
|---|---|---|---|---|---|---|---|---|---|---|---|
iMile
|
251 | ✓ | ✓ | ✓ | ✓ | -- | -- | -- | -- | ✓ |
How to Track iMile Packages
Track iMile with the ClickPost Tracking Page
- Open the ClickPost tracking page.
- Enter your iMile AWB number or tracking ID in the tracking field.
- Submit the tracking request to fetch the latest shipment details.
- View real-time shipment milestones, transit updates, and delivery status on a single tracking dashboard.
Track iMile on the Official Page
- Open the official iMile tracking page
- Enter your tracking ID / AWB number in the search box
- Click on the “Track” button to fetch shipment details
- View real-time updates including pickup, transit, and delivery status
List of iMile APIs
| API | Description |
|---|---|
| Manifestation and Label Generation API | Generate shipping labels and manifest shipments using order and customer information. |
| Track Shipment API | Retrieve real-time shipment tracking events and delivery milestones. |
| Cancellation API | Cancel shipment requests and automate order cancellation workflows. |
| EDD API | Calculate estimated delivery dates based on destination and serviceability. |
| NDR Action API | Automate communication and resolution workflows for failed delivery attempts. |
| Return Webhooks | Enable automated returns processing and reverse logistics management. |
Frequently asked questions
What is iMile, and how does it work for e-commerce logistics in the Middle East?
iMile is a tech-driven last-mile delivery provider founded in 2018, built specifically for cross-border and domestic e-commerce in the Middle East. It manages everything from customs clearance and warehouse fulfillment to doorstep delivery, using AI-based routing and automated sorting to navigate challenges like unstructured addresses. Their core framework covers domestic express, reverse parcel returns, priority shipping, and custom value-added services under one ecosystem.
Which countries and cities does iMile currently operate in?
iMile's core footprint is across the MENA region, covering the UAE, Saudi Arabia, Oman, Bahrain, Qatar, Kuwait, and Jordan, with 100% nationwide coverage across key GCC nations. In Saudi Arabia alone, they run 6 distribution centers and 85 delivery stations reaching major cities and remote zones. They've also expanded into Latin America, Africa, and Australia.
Does iMile support cash-on-delivery shipments across the Gulf region?
Yes. iMile has localized COD support built for GCC markets, with OTP verification and automated proof of delivery to prevent fraud. For businesses, they offer weekly COD remittances back into registered bank accounts with transparent management systems.
How does iMile handle failed delivery attempts and NDR management?
When a delivery fails, iMile instantly logs a structured reason code on the driver app and triggers a real-time feedback loop. Drivers use app-integrated WhatsApp and SMS tools to reschedule directly with the customer rather than defaulting to RTO. If the item still can't be delivered after standard retry attempts, it flows into iMile's return system and routes to a local micro-fulfillment center to keep inventory active.
How do I integrate the iMile API with my e-commerce platform using ClickPost?
ClickPost has iMile pre-built, so there's no custom code required. You connect your storefront or WMS to ClickPost's Universal API, enter your iMile credentials in the dashboard, and the integration goes live within 24 hours. From there, order creation, label generation, tracking, cancellations, and return webhooks all run through a single connection.
Can ClickPost automate carrier allocation between iMile and other MENA carriers?
Yes. ClickPost's AI-based allocation engine lets you set rules based on pin code serviceability, COD requirements, package weight, and historical SLA performance. For example, if iMile has a strong COD delivery rate in Riyadh, ClickPost can automatically route those orders to iMile while sending prepaid orders to another carrier, all without manual intervention.
How does ClickPost's branded tracking portal work with iMile deliveries?
ClickPost replaces iMile's standard carrier tracking link with a fully branded page that matches your store's look and feel. iMile's delivery milestones are mapped into clean, customer-friendly language and pushed out via WhatsApp, SMS, or email at key points. The tracking page also displays product recommendations and promotional banners, turning a routine status check into a revenue opportunity.
Streamline your shipping experience with ClickPost